The main beneficiary obtains 100% of the fatality benefit when the insured passes away. If the key recipient passes prior to the insured, the contingent receives the advantage. Tertiary beneficiaries are usually a last hotel and are just made use of when the primary and contingent beneficiaries pass before the insured.

The process is typically the same at every age. The majority of insurance policy companies need a specific go to least thirty days of age to obtain life insurance policy.

Some companies can take weeks or months to pay the plan advantage. Others, like Lincoln Heritage, pay authorized insurance claims in 24-hour. It's challenging to claim what the typical costs will be. Your insurance price relies on your health, age, sex, and exactly how much insurance coverage you're obtaining. A good quote is anywhere from $40-$60 a month for a $5,000 $10,000 policy.

Tobacco prices are higher regardless of what kind of life insurance policy you obtain. The older you are, the greater your cigarette rate will be. Last expenditure insurance coverage is a small entire life insurance coverage plan that is simple to certify for. The beneficiaries of a last expenditure life insurance coverage plan can use the policy's payment to pay for a funeral solution, casket or cremation, clinical expenses, nursing home expenses, an obituary, blossoms, and more. The fatality benefit can be utilized for any purpose whatsoever.

When you make an application for last expense insurance, you will not need to manage a clinical exam or let the insurance business gain access to your medical documents. Nevertheless, you will need to respond to some health questions. As a result of the health inquiries, not everyone will receive a policy with coverage that starts on the first day.

Seniors Funeral Insurance Reviews

The older and less healthy you are, the higher your rates will certainly be for an offered amount of insurance. Guy often tend to pay higher rates than women due to their shorter ordinary life span. And, depending on the insurance company, you might get a lower price if you do not make use of tobacco.

Depending on the plan and the insurance company, there might be a minimal age (such as 45) and maximum age (such as 85) at which you can apply. The biggest death benefit you can pick might be smaller sized the older you are. Policies could increase to $50,000 as long as you're younger than 55 however just increase to $25,000 once you turn 76.
